Aqaba weather in November
In November, Aqaba sees average daytime highs of 24°C and overnight lows near 14°C, with 2 mm of rain across 0.5 wet days and about 10.5 hours of daylight. It is the 8th-warmest and 5th-wettest month of the year here.
Highs ease over the month, from about 27°C in the first days to 22°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 76% of the time in November, and the air most often feels dry.
Daylight stretches from about 10 h 48 min at the start of November to 10 h 18 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, November is Aqaba's 9th-clearest and 10th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Aqaba's year-round climate.

Temperature in November
Highs ease over the month, from about 27°C in the first days to 22°C by the end.
A typical November day in Aqaba reaches about 24°C in the afternoon and slips back to 14°C overnight — a 11°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 21°C and 28°C. Set against its neighbours, November runs about 6°C cooler than October and about 5°C warmer than December.

Sunrise & sunset in November
Daylight runs from about 10 h 48 min at the start of November to 10 h 18 min by month's end. The lit band spans sunrise to sunset each day.
Days shrink by about 30 minutes over November. Sunrise moves from 5:58 AM to 6:22 AM, and sunset from 4:49 PM to 4:37 PM.

Sea temperature near Aqaba in November
The nearest coast averages about 25°C in November — the other half of the beach question. The full-year curve and swim-comfort zones are below.
The sea at the nearest coast (about 21 km away) is warmest in August at about 28°C and coldest in February near 21°C.
The water stays above 20°C all year — warm enough for a swim any month.

UV index in Aqaba in November
Clear-sky midday UV in November peaks around 6 — enough to warrant sun protection. The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.
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Aqaba peaks around August 13 at about 11 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near January 10 at about 4 (moderate).
The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Where is Aqaba?
Aqaba sits at 29.5°N, 35.0°E, 46 m above sea level, in Jordan. The nearest listed city is Ḩaql, 27 km away.
Topography around Aqaba
How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Aqaba.
Within 3 km, the terrain around Aqaba has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 554 m around an average of 109 m above sea level; within 16 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,571 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 1,823 m.
The land around Aqaba is covered by bare terrain (43%), artificial surfaces (33%) and water (23%) within 3 km, bare terrain (78%) within 16 km, and bare terrain (93%) within 80 km.
